Evaluating Supplier Capabilities Beyond the Datasheet
Selecting a reliable supplier requires more than checking voltage ratings or current capacity. Technical alignment must be paired with operational excellence and long-term partnership potential.
Technical Due Diligence
A high-current controller must handle sustained loads without thermal throttling. Buyers should request detailed documentation on:
- Continuous vs. peak current performance (look for ≥1000A continuous rating)
- Thermal design: passive heatsinks vs. active cooling solutions
- Waveform type (sine wave preferred for smooth torque delivery)
- Protection mechanisms: overvoltage, overtemperature, stall detection
- Compliance with CE, RoHS, or UL standards where applicable
Independent lab reports or third-party inspection records add credibility, particularly for safety-critical applications such as commercial electric vehicles.

Procurement Workflow Optimization
To minimize risk and ensure quality, adopt a phased sourcing strategy:
Phase 1: Supplier Shortlisting
Filter candidates using platform-verified metrics: prioritize those with 100% on-time delivery, sub-5-hour response times, and reorder rates below 15%. Cross-check product listings to confirm specialization in motor controllers rather than general e-commerce reselling.
Phase 2: Sample Evaluation
Request physical samples to assess build quality. Key inspection points include:
- Heatsink thickness and fin density
- Solder joint integrity on MOSFET arrays
- Signal stability during load testing
- Packaging suitability for international shipping
Most suppliers charge a nominal fee ($10–$50), often refundable against future orders. Free samples are typically reserved for high-volume commitments.
Phase 3: Pre-Shipment Verification
Reputable manufacturers conduct burn-in tests and functional verification before dispatch. Buyers can request video evidence of test runs or engage third-party inspectors (e.g., SGS, TÜV) for pre-shipment audits. Specify pass/fail criteria in advance—such as maximum temperature rise under full load or response time to throttle input.
Risk Mitigation and Communication Best Practices
Misalignment in expectations often stems from unclear technical communication. To avoid costly revisions:
- Provide detailed specifications in writing, including waveform requirements, connector types, and environmental operating range
- Use annotated diagrams or reference designs when requesting custom firmware
- Confirm Incoterms early—FOB Ningbo places shipping responsibility on the buyer, while CIF includes freight and insurance
- Clarify warranty terms and after-sales support availability

Frequently Asked Questions
How do I verify real-world performance claims?
Demand test data under continuous load conditions. Ask for infrared thermal images showing temperature distribution across MOSFETs and driver ICs. Third-party validation is recommended for mission-critical deployments.
What is the typical lead time for production orders?
Standard lead times range from 15 to 30 days after deposit. Custom designs may take 35 days. Air freight adds 5–7 days globally; sea freight ranges from 25–40 days depending on destination.
